Hammer Attack on School Trip Injures Two Teenagers in Berlin Hotel
An unknown assailant attacked two 15-year-old girls during a school trip, prompting an ongoing police investigation.
- The attack occurred on Tuesday afternoon in a hotel in Berlin-Friedrichshain.
- The assailant followed the girls from the hotel lobby to their room before launching the attack.
- One girl suffered a head injury requiring hospital treatment, while the other sustained minor abrasions.
- The attacker fled the scene after one of the girls managed to escape and call for help.
- Police are still investigating the incident, and it remains unclear if the attacker was a hotel guest.
